Source Paper Mock Set 7 - Wars of the Roses AQA A Level History Paper 2

Mock exam source question with mark scheme (indicative content) designed for AQA Paper 2 Wars of the Roses (2B), focusing on post-1483 content (Henry VII). This set of exam paper is set for consolidating skills for weaker students, as well as strectch and challenge for higher ability students.

Questions and Model Answers:
With reference to these sources and your understanding of the historical context, assess the value of these sources to a historian studying the difficulties faced by Henry VII in establishing his authority between 1485 and 1487. [30 marks]
